Horrifying allegations have surfaced regarding the treatment of Palestinian detainees at Ofer Prison in Israel. According to recent footage shared by Ramy Abdu on Twitter, Israeli occupation soldiers are allegedly seen torturing these prisoners under the supervision of Security Minister Ben Gvir. The video, which has caused outrage and condemnation from various human rights organizations, paints a disturbing picture of the abuse and violence taking place within the walls of the prison.

The images captured in the footage are deeply troubling, showing the harsh reality faced by Palestinian detainees at the hands of Israeli soldiers. The alleged torture and mistreatment of these individuals raise serious concerns about human rights violations and the need for accountability and justice. The presence of Security Minister Ben Gvir overseeing these acts only adds to the gravity of the situation, highlighting the complicity of government officials in such atrocities.

What led to this incident?

The incident at Ofer Prison is not an isolated one, but rather a symptom of the systemic oppression and violence that Palestinians have endured for decades. The Israeli occupation of Palestinian territories, which began in 1967, has resulted in the displacement of thousands of Palestinians from their homes, the construction of illegal settlements on occupied land, and the imposition of harsh military rule on the Palestinian population. The lack of accountability for human rights abuses committed by Israeli forces has only served to perpetuate this cycle of violence and injustice.
